Output ef81f1992feaeb366523019fc0f4abc08590bffc41afee967679b16802d72b0b:0

value
5972845
script pubkey
OP_0 OP_PUSHBYTES_20 0fecaa38fc08c1d6b8efd2f09c0aa32b5f95d9a4
address
bc1qplk25w8uprqadw806tcfcz4r9d0etkdyp596fs
transaction
ef81f1992feaeb366523019fc0f4abc08590bffc41afee967679b16802d72b0b
confirmations
310390
spent
true